Understanding the Dodge HEMI MDS System
The MDS system was introduced in the early 2000s as a way to enhance fuel economy without sacrificing performance. When the vehicle is cruising at a steady speed, the system can deactivate four of the engine’s eight cylinders. This transition is designed to be seamless, allowing drivers to enjoy the benefits of better fuel efficiency while still having the full power of the engine available when needed.

Common Issues Reported by Users
While there are many positive experiences, some users have encountered problems with the MDS system. Here are a few of the most frequently reported issues:
- System Malfunction: A number of users have reported that their MDS system has malfunctioned, causing the engine to remain in 8-cylinder mode even under light loads.
- Check Engine Light: Some drivers have experienced the check engine light activating due to MDS-related issues, leading to concerns about engine performance.
- Rough Idle: A few owners have noted a rough idle when the MDS system engages or disengages, which can be disconcerting.
Factors Affecting MDS Reliability
Several factors can influence the reliability of the MDS system in Dodge HEMI engines. Understanding these can help potential buyers and current owners make informed decisions:
- Driving Habits: Frequent short trips can prevent the MDS system from activating, potentially leading to carbon buildup and other issues.
- Maintenance Practices: Regular oil changes and engine maintenance are crucial for the longevity of the MDS system.
- Environmental Conditions: Extreme temperatures can affect engine performance and the operation of the MDS system.
